The Cry for Unconditional Support in 'Will You Be There?' by Michael Jackson

Michael Jackson's 'Will You Be There?' is a powerful ballad that delves into the theme of seeking unwavering support and guidance during life's most challenging moments. The song opens with a plea for comfort and companionship, using religious and familial metaphors to express the depth of the singer's need for a steadfast presence in his life. The River Jordan reference suggests a desire for spiritual guidance, while the appeals to be carried like a brother and loved like a mother indicate a longing for the most fundamental forms of human support.

As the song progresses, Jackson touches on the human condition, acknowledging his own vulnerabilities and the pressures of living up to societal expectations. The lyrics 'But I'm only human' resonate as a reminder of the singer's fallibility and the universal struggle to maintain strength in the face of adversity. The repeated questions 'Will you be there?' and 'Will you show to me?' reflect the uncertainty and fear of being alone when confronting life's trials.

The latter part of the song intensifies this plea for presence and reassurance. Jackson's voice conveys a sense of urgency and desperation as he asks if his support system will remain steadfast 'In our darkest hour' and through all the emotional highs and lows that life brings. The song ultimately becomes a testament to the human need for connection, understanding, and unconditional love, and it serves as a reminder that everyone, regardless of fame or success, seeks comfort and assurance from those they trust.
